Township
Services
Township
govenment
is entrusted
to perform
services
vital
to the
area.
These
duties
include:
- Administration
of
Township
assistance.
- Maintenance
of
abandoned
cemeteries.
In
Clay
Township
these
cemetaries
are
Calvary
Cemetery,
96th
and
Shelborne
Road;
Farley
Cemetery,
106th
and
Keystone
Parkway;
Home
Place
Cemetery,
106th
and
College
Avenue;
and
White
Chapel,
East
116th
Street
across
from
the
Flowing
Well.
- Provide
fire
protection
in
unincorporated
areas
by
interlocal
agreement
with
the
City
of
Carmel.
- Provide
Park
and
Recreation
Services
through
interlocal
agreement
with
the
City
of
Carmel.
- Appointments
of
members
to
various
City-Township
boards.
The
Trustee
appoints
four
of
the
eleven
members
of
the
Park
and
Recreation
Board
for
four-year
terms.
The
Trustee
appoints
five
of
the
nine
members
of
the
Clay
Township
Regional
Waste
District
Board
for
four-year
terms.
